A good PCB layout for optimal thermal performance would involve placing the TN1625-1000G-TR near a thermal pad or a heat sink, ensuring good airflow, and using thermal vias to dissipate heat efficiently.
To ensure reliable operation, it's essential to follow the recommended operating conditions, use a suitable thermal management system, and implement adequate power sequencing and supply voltage monitoring.
For EMI and EMC compliance, consider using a shielded enclosure, implementing proper grounding and shielding, and following best practices for PCB layout and component placement to minimize electromagnetic interference.
To troubleshoot and debug issues, use a systematic approach, checking power supply, signal integrity, and thermal performance. Utilize oscilloscopes, logic analyzers, and other diagnostic tools to identify and isolate problems.
Operating the TN1625-1000G-TR at high temperatures can reduce its lifespan and affect its performance. Ensure proper thermal management, and consider derating the device's performance at elevated temperatures to maintain reliability.
